We Moved To North Carolina in 2009. Tim Moved here at the end of February. I arrived in July. The months between were spent with me packing and saying goodbye to my girls. Tim was working hard at a new school, in a new state.

Tim has always had a wandering heart and a passion for exploring new places. I found mine when I stepped out of my comfort zone and moved to a new place. The desire for travel and exploration was not natural for me. I am still am homesick most of the time. But I also learned that it was the people I have at home that I missed not so much the place itself.

One of the ways we battled my homesickness was to take day or weekend trips to explore our new state. We brought our cameras with us pretty much everywhere we went. There was something notable about every place we visited. There are still areas of the state we have not gotten to yet. Hopefully we will be visiting many of them this fall.
